    Meaning in language is a complex and fascinating concept that has been explored by philosophers, linguists, and psychologists for centuries. At its core, meaning refers to the significance or understanding we ascribe to words, phrases, and sentences.

    In English, meaning is primarily derived from several interconnected sources:

    **Lexical Meaning:** This refers to the inherent meaning of a word, as stored in our mental dictionaries. For example, the word “cat” has a lexical meaning associated with a specific type of domesticated feline animal.

    **Semantic Relationships:** Words often relate to each other through semantic networks, which are webs of interconnected meanings. These relationships can include synonymy (words with similar meanings), antonymy (words with opposite meanings), hyponymy (words that represent a sub-category within a broader category), and metonymy (using one word to stand in for another related concept). For instance, “happy” and “joyful” are synonyms, while “hot” and “cold” are antonyms.

    **Contextual Meaning:** The meaning of a word or phrase can also be significantly influenced by the surrounding context. This includes both the immediate linguistic context (e.g., the words that come before and after) and the broader situational context (e.g., the time, place, and speaker’s intentions). For example, the word “bank” could refer to a financial institution or the edge of a river, depending on the context.

    **Pragmatic Meaning:** This refers to the implied meaning or intended effect of a utterance, which may go beyond the literal interpretation. It often involves understanding unspoken assumptions, social cues, and the speaker’s goals. For example, saying “Can you pass the salt?” is not just a request for the salt; it’s also an expectation of politeness and cooperation.

    The dynamic interplay of these factors contributes to the richness and complexity of meaning in English language. Understanding how meaning is constructed requires considering not only the individual words but also their relationships, contexts, and intended effects.
